A Florida man defends his decision to wrap his Corvette in plastic for Hurricane Milton, addressing critics of his protective plan.

In Florida, a man made headlines when he decided to wrap his bright orange Corvette in plastic to protect it from Hurricane Milton.

Many people questioned his unusual choice, but he stood firm in his decision. His decision sparked a mix of reactions online.

A man decided to wrap his Corvette in plastic for Hurricane Milton

As Hurricane Milton approached, Santos shared a video on TikTok showing how he carefully covered his car.

Santos’ first TikTok video has nearly 70 million views. In it, he said, “There’s a Category 5 hurricane, I have a new Corvette, and I’m just nine miles from the ocean.”

His post quickly went viral, gaining millions of views. However, many people were skeptical of his plan.

Critics flooded the comments, wondering why he didn’t just drive the car away from danger.

Some jokingly suggested that he was merely gift-wrapping his car for the storm.

Despite the backlash, Santos remained confident in his decision.

He later posted an update video after the storm, revealing that his Corvette was unharmed and in perfect condition.

Santos explained in the video why he chose to wrap his car.

He mentioned that he was inspired by a similar story he saw on social media.

A Porsche in Tampa had survived a storm after being wrapped in plastic.

Santos felt that wrapping his Corvette was a smart move, especially since they were on the East Coast of Florida, where the storm’s impact could be less severe.

“We’re actually in Palm Beach on the East Coast, so it doesn’t really make sense for us to evacuate.

“If we’re gonna go north, we’re not really going to make it very far, we could probably end in a worse situation,” he said in a video.

He reassured viewers that he was not worried about his car floating away.

Santos had planned to keep the vehicle in a garage, which might get a couple of feet of rainwater at most.

He explained that the plastic wrap had ventilation, allowing air to escape as water filled up inside. This setup was meant to keep his car safe during the storm.
